Summary
Celery local privilege escalation vulnerability
Celery 2.1 and 2.2 before 2.2.8, 2.3 before 2.3.4, and 2.4 before 2.4.4 changes the effective id but not the real id during processing of the --uid and --gid arguments to celerybeat, celeryd_detach, celeryd-multi, and celeryev, which allows local users to gain privileges via vectors involving crafted code that is executed by the worker process.
Impact
The application assigns, modifies, tracks, or checks privileges incorrectly, allowing a user to gain elevated access. Typical impact: privilege escalation beyond the intended level.

See it in your environmentNew to Kodem? Get a demo →Remediation advice
celery to 2.2.8 or later; celery to 2.3.4 or later; celery to 2.4.4 or later
